What Is Minor Oral Surgery?
Oral surgery encompasses specialized surgical procedures involving the teeth, gums, jawbones, and surrounding oral tissues. These procedures address conditions that cannot be managed through non-surgical dental techniques alone, such as complex impactions, persistent root-end infections, restrictive soft tissue attachments, and benign lesions.

Oral Surgical Procedures We Perform
Our surgical suite is equipped for precise, sterile minor oral operations:
Surgical Extraction of Impacted Teeth
Disimpaction of deeply embedded third molars, canines, and supernumerary teeth.
Apicoectomy (Endodontic Microsurgery)
Surgical resection of persistent root-end infections following prior root canal therapy.
Frenectomy (Tongue-Tie & Lip-Tie Release)
Conservative surgical release of restrictive lingual or labial frenums in children and adults.
Alveoloplasty & Ridge Smoothing
Surgical contouring of sharp alveolar bone edges prior to denture fabrication.
Cyst Enucleation & Biopsy
Removal of radicular cysts and diagnostic sampling of suspicious oral mucosa lesions.

Who Requires Oral Surgery?
Oral surgery is prescribed for structural, infectious, or developmental oral conditions requiring surgical resolution.
✓Patients with severely impacted teeth causing bone damage or cysts.
✓Teeth with persistent root-tip infections that have not resolved after conventional root canals.
✓Children or adults with tongue-tie causing speech or feeding difficulties.
✓Denture candidates with sharp, irregular bone ridges that prevent comfortable plate seating.

What is an apicoectomy and when is it needed?
An apicoectomy is root-end surgery. If an infection persists at the tip of a root after a root canal, we surgically access the root tip, remove the infected tissue, and place a retrograde seal.
